tortoiseSVN的使用,如何删除上某些版本?

在使用svn 的时候,当然update别人的代码会弹出对话窗口提示你冲突,是否合并。合并有三种方案,accept yours 使用你的、accept theirs使用别人的版本和 merge合并。

具2、建议使用git作版本控制,基本作和svn 不多,但你可以将代码commit 在本地,然后再pull 仓库里面的代码来进行merge,这样就算merge 过程中点错了什么,也能将代码回滚到你上次commit 的版本,再次进行pull 和 merge conflict。一般git 的作就是先commit,然后Pull,push。合并冲突代码的界面和svn 是一样的。体作:

svn 回滚_svn回滚到指定版本linuxsvn 回滚_svn回滚到指定版本linux


svn 回滚_svn回滚到指定版本linux


1、在受SVN控制的某层文件夹或文件上点右键,选择“TortoiseSVN-显示日志”

比如你从50版复原,复原后产生的101版实际和50版是一样的,再往后的工作就和正常一样进行了

如何运用tortoisesvn取消与svn库的关联

仅用tsvn的话是不能删除的,只能回滚(复原)到50版本,然后在此版本基础上继续后面的工作

仅用tsvn的话是不能删除的,只能回滚(复原)到50版本,然后在此版本基础上继续后面的工作具体作:1、在受SVN控制的某层文件夹或文件上点右键,选择“TortoiseSVN-显示日志”2、在弹出的版本控制系统日志窗口中,右键点击要复原的版本,选择“复原到此版本”3、复原结束后,执行“提交”作,将此版本作为版本库的版本比如你从50版复原,复原后产生的101版实际和50版是一样的,再往后的工作就和正常一样进行了如果要从库中删除51-100版,那就很麻烦了,得把服务停掉,然后用svn的过滤工具来处理,非常的麻烦

android studio怎么查看包冲突

百度搜索 scmeye 即可

当你选择merge合并的时候,会弹出代码对照合并窗口,一共是三个屏,左右两边的是不同的代码,冲突的地方会被高亮显示出来,带有箭头和叉叉。通过点击箭头将两边的冲突代码添加到中间的合并区域中去,点当你新建的文件还没有加入svn版本控制的时候,这个文件就还没有版本号不在SVN控制之下,就属于“unversionedfiles”。叉叉则放弃那一段代码。所有冲突处理完成以后merge成功。

当你选择merge合并的时候,会弹出代码对照合并窗口,一共是三个屏,左右两边的是不同的代码,冲突的地方会被高亮显示出来,带有箭头和叉叉。通过点击箭头将两边的冲突代码添加到中间的合并区域中去,点叉叉则放弃那一段代码。所有冲突处理完成以后merge成功。

如何在windows上安装部署设置SVN

1、首先,设电脑是win7 64位的,要准备的东西:VisualSVN--3.0.1-x64.msi和TortoiseSVN-1.8.8.25755-x64-svn-1.8.10.msi

2、安装完之后

4、那么现在在Reitoriskyline是scmeye基于svn二次开发而成的管理工具,skyline是开源软件,旨在帮助广大SCM快速完成如果要从库中删除51-100版,那就很麻烦了,得把服务停掉,然后用svn的过滤工具来处理,非常的麻烦配置工作,欢迎前来交流es下就会有一个资源名称叫testsvn

5、那么现在右键Users,Create User,输入名称密码都是testsvn,OK,这就创建了一个叫testsvn的用户了,以后可以用它检入检出数据了

7、在C盘右键,选择SVN Checkout,在URL of reitory粘贴,OK

8、经过以上步骤之后,可以检出项目了,请尝试在里面新建修改文件提交就行了

9、如果要在eclipse里面使用也可以,因为已经有了和用户名密码

10、在菜单栏的作(A)-Properties里面设置Reitories Root,这样,无论怎么重装,都没有关系了,自己的svn,局域网的svn就这么配置好了。

如何撤销svn delete

6、现在要检出这个资源的东西,右键Reitories下的testsvn,Copy Url to ClipBoard,这样就选中了它的了

通过log页面选中需要回滚的版本,右键选择“rrt to this version”

scmeye是目前国内最活跃的软件配置管理社区,楼上正解,对于没有提交的情况不在描述,参照楼上。如果已删除并提交了详细作如下:欢迎到社区中交流。

SVN里面,commit的时候,有个勾选show unversioned files,这是什么意思?

showunv2、在弹出的日志窗口中,右键点击要复原的版本,选择“复原到此版本”ersionedfiles的意思是显示没有加入版本控制的文件。

co要导入文件有两种做法:mmit时如果不勾选showunversionedfiles就不会显示新建的文件,勾选了showunversionedfiles就会显示新建的文件,并在commit的时候可以直接选中这些文件提交上去(可以勾选每个文件是否提交),省去了一步add作。

扩展资料

Commit作是用来将更改从工作副本到版本库。这个作会修改版本库的内容,其它开发者可以通过更新他们的工作副本来查看这些修改。

在提交之前,你必须将文件/目录添加到待变更列表中。列表中记录了将会被提交的改动。

当提交的时候,我们通常会提供一个注释来说明为什么会进行这些改动。这个注释也会成为版本库历史记录的一部分。Commit

tortoise SVN source control

SVN 和 Wincvs的作模式可没有一点相似之处,Wincvs不好架设,但是保密性能不错.

楼上的,用也不见得罢,其svn提交更改作详解:实VisualStudio Team System也不错,Wincvs也还可以

kinohl,说的相当不错,SVN的优点都说出来了.不过SVN小巧是小巧了,感觉总是有点不正规.而且什么文件上点右键都出SVN的选项.

VSTS好在和VS的良好配合,VS2008里是带这个的,不过是TFC而不是TFS

2005的是不是要收费我就不清楚了,不过要是买得起正版的VS给一大帮人开发用,应该不缺版本的钱.相比之下我是更喜欢VSTS啦~~!

SVN 版本控制系统.目前用的版本控制系统.

本地文件导入到svn中是怎么存在的,可以在中查到源文件,还是在中以另一种结构存在

SVN在端的存储方式和客户端是不一样的,所以在端是看不到源文件的。端有两种存储方式FSFS和BDB,目前默认都是FSFS。

1、用import指令,将客户端文件夹2、先checkout空库到客户端,然后将要导入的文件夹放入客户端checkout产生的空文在使用svn 的时候,当然update别人的代码会弹出对话窗口提示你冲突,是否合并。合并有三种方案,accept yours 使用你的、accept theirs使用别人的版本和 merge合并。件夹,然后执行add将这些文件夹纳入SVN控制,执行commit上传到导入到端

建议用后一种方法,因为前一种方法如果作失误容易导致文件夹层次混乱

SVN系统部署说明(CollabNet Subversion Edge + TortoiseSVN)

3、打开VisualSVN Mar,直接右键Reitories,Create New Reitory,输入Reitory Name,设输入的是testsvn,OK

对互联网公司而言,SVN的重要性不言而喻。本文选用CollabNet Subversion Edge作为SVN服务端和控制台,以TortoiseSVN作为客户端部署SVN系统。CollabNet Subvers3、复原结束后,执行“提交”作,将此版本作为版本库的版本ion Edge控制台功能十分强大,便于维护管理,且能采用LDAP认证方式,适合部署了内部域控的组织。而TortoiseSVN客户端的功能和性能有口皆碑,无需赘述。